Difference mode. According to the brightness distribution of the colors on the upper and lower sides, the color values of the upper and lower pixels are subtracted. For example, if the maximum white value is used for Difference operation, the inverted effect will be obtained (the lower color is subtracted to obtain the complement value), while if the black value is used, there will be no change (the black brightness is the lowest, the lower color subtracts the minimum color value of 0, and the result is the same as before).

In TCP implementation, when receiving the SYN request from the client, the server needs to reply the SYN + ACK packet to the client, and the client also needs to send the confirmation packet to the server. Usually, the initial serial number of the server is calculated by the server according to certain rules or adopts random numbers. However, in SYN cookies, the initial serial number of the server is obtained by hash operation and encryption of the client IP address, client port, server IP address, server port and other security values, which is called cookie. When the server suffers from SYN attack and makes the backlog queue full, the server does not reject the new SYN request, but replies the cookie (SYN serial number of the reply packet) to the client. If it receives the ACK packet from the client, the server subtracts 1 from the ACK serial number of the client to obtain the cookie comparison value, and performs a hash operation on the above elements to see if it is equal to the cookie. If equal, complete the three-way handshake directly (Note: At this time, you don't need to check whether this connection belongs to the backlog queue).

The tenth season of NCIS: Los Angeles was ordered on April 18, 2018, and premiered on September 30, 2018 on CBS for the 2018–19 television season. The series will continue to air at Sunday at 9:00 p.m. (ET) and will contain 24 episodes.
